Dear Bluejay Family,
We remain fully committed to the safety of every child and adult on our campus and ask for your continued prayers as we move forward. While an officer was present on campus during this week's school Mass, some of you were understandably concerned that visible foot patrol was not part of that presence. I have been advised that this has been addressed and should be corrected going forward.
I must reiterate, however, that our partnership with the Broussard Police Department for extra patrols was always intended as a short-term measure, not a permanent solution. This time allows us to design a long-term plan that is reasonable (strengthening safety without creating fear or diminishing our culture), realistic (supported by sustainable funding), and rational (grounded in best practices and thoughtful discernment).
To shape this plan, we began preparing a campus security survey several weeks ago and launched it this week after research, consultation, and discussions on actual costs. Your feedback will help ensure our plan reflects the needs and wisdom of the entire St. Cecilia community. The survey was emailed to parents last week, and responses are due by Wednesday, September 24, at noon.
